What Exactly Is a 14x24x1 Air Filter?
A 14x24x1 air filter is a rectangular-shaped filter designed to fit HVAC systems with specific dimensions: 14 inches in width, 24 inches in height, and 1 inch in thickness. These dimensions refer to the nominal size, meaning slight variations (e.g., 13.75x23.75x1 inches) may exist depending on the manufacturer, but they’ll still fit standard 14x24x1 filter slots.
The “1-inch” thickness is key here. Most residential HVAC systems use 1-inch filters, though some larger or commercial systems might require 2-inch or 4-inch models. A 14x24x1 filter’s job is straightforward: as air circulates through your HVAC system, the filter traps airborne particles like dust, pollen, pet dander, mold spores, and even small debris, preventing them from clogging the system’s components (like coils or blower motors) and reducing the air you breathe.
It’s important to note that “filter size” and “filter efficiency” are separate. A 14x24x1 filter can have varying MERV ratings (more on that below), which determine how effectively it captures particles. So while the size ensures compatibility, the MERV rating dictates its performance.
Why 14x24x1? The Importance of Correct Filter Sizing
HVAC systems are precision-engineered, and their filter slots are no exception. Using the wrong size filter—even slightly—can cause major problems. Here’s why 14x24x1 matters:
1. System Compatibility
Your HVAC unit’s manual or the existing filter slot will specify the required dimensions. A filter that’s too small will allow unfiltered air to bypass it, letting pollutants enter your system and home. A filter that’s too large won’t fit securely, creating gaps where air (and debris) can leak around it. Both scenarios strain your system and compromise IAQ.
2. Airflow Efficiency
A properly sized filter maintains optimal airflow. If the filter is too restrictive (e.g., a high-MERV filter in a system not designed for it), your HVAC has to work harder to push air through, increasing energy use and potentially causing overheating. A 14x24x1 filter, when matched to your system’s specs, balances filtration with airflow.
3. Preventing Damage
Unfiltered air carries moisture, dust, and debris that can accumulate on sensitive components like evaporator coils. Over time, this buildup reduces heat transfer efficiency, leading to higher utility bills and costly repairs. A 14x24x1 filter acts as the first line of defense against this damage.
Decoding MERV Ratings: Which One Do You Need?
MERV (Minimum Efficiency Reporting Value) is a standardized rating system developed by the American Society of Heating, Refrigerating and Air-Conditioning Engineers (ASHRAE). It ranges from 1 to 20, with higher numbers indicating better particle capture. For a 14x24x1 filter, MERV ratings typically fall between 1 and 13, though residential systems rarely need above 11.
Here’s a breakdown of common MERV ratings for 14x24x1 filters:
-
MERV 1-4: Basic filtration. Captures large particles like dust and lint. Suitable for systems where IAQ isn’t a priority, but these are rarely recommended as they do little for allergens.
-
MERV 5-8: Mid-range. Traps mold spores, pet dander, and fine dust. Ideal for most homes; balances cost and performance.
-
MERV 9-11: High-efficiency. Captures smaller particles like pollen, smoke, and some bacteria. Great for families with allergies or asthma.
-
MERV 12-13: Very high-efficiency. Captures viruses, fine particulates (PM2.5), and combustion byproducts. Rarely needed in residential settings unless there’s a specific need (e.g., wildfire-prone areas) and your HVAC can handle the airflow restriction.
Pro Tip: Check your HVAC manufacturer’s recommendations. Some systems, especially older ones, may struggle with MERV 11+ filters due to increased static pressure. If unsure, start with MERV 8-9 and monitor system performance.
How to Install a 14x24x1 Air Filter: Step-by-Step
Installing a 14x24x1 filter is a simple DIY task, but doing it correctly ensures optimal performance. Here’s how:
1. Turn Off Your HVAC System
Always power down your furnace or air handler before accessing the filter. This prevents air from pushing debris into the system while you work.
2. Locate the Filter Slot
Filters are usually found in return air ducts, often in basements, attics, or hallways. Look for a rectangular grille with a removable cover. Some systems have multiple filters—check your manual to confirm.
3. Remove the Old Filter
Slide the old filter out carefully. Note the direction of the airflow arrow (printed on the frame)—it should face toward the HVAC unit. If you install the new filter backward, airflow is restricted, and filtration suffers.
4. Inspect the Filter Slot
Check for excess dust or debris in the slot. Wipe it clean with a damp cloth to prevent loose particles from entering the system when you insert the new filter.
5. Install the New Filter
Align the new filter’s airflow arrow with the direction indicated in your system (usually toward the blower motor). Slide it into place until it’s flush with the slot. Replace the cover.
6. Test the System
Turn your HVAC back on and listen for unusual noises. A properly installed filter shouldn’t cause rattling or whistling.
Maintaining Your 14x24x1 Air Filter: When and How to Replace/Clean
Regular maintenance is critical. A dirty filter not only fails to trap pollutants but also restricts airflow, harming your system.
Replacement Frequency
Most experts recommend replacing 1-inch 14x24x1 filters every 1-3 months. However, this varies based on:
-
Household factors: Pets, allergies, or smoking increase particle levels, requiring more frequent changes.
-
Environmental conditions: Dusty areas, construction nearby, or seasonal pollen spikes mean shorter intervals.
-
Filter type: Disposable fiberglass filters need more frequent replacement than reusable electrostatic or pleated filters.
Signs It’s Time to Replace:
-
Visible dirt or discoloration.
-
Reduced airflow (e.g., rooms feeling stuffy).
-
Higher energy bills (your system is working harder).
-
Increased allergy or respiratory symptoms.
Cleaning Reusable Filters
If you have a washable 14x24x1 filter:
-
Turn off your HVAC.
-
Remove the filter and rinse it with warm water to remove loose debris.
-
Use a soft brush (no harsh chemicals) to scrub away stubborn particles.
-
Let it air-dry completely—never use high heat, as it can warp the frame.
-
Reinstall once dry.
Note: Even reusable filters need replacement every 6-12 months, as their filtration media degrades over time.
Common Problems with 14x24x1 Filters (and How to Fix Them)
Even with proper care, issues can arise. Here are troubleshooting tips:
Problem 1: Filter Gets Dirty Too Fast
Causes: Oversized system (too much air flow overwhelming the filter), high pollutant levels, or a filter with too low a MERV rating (trapping less, so it fills up quicker).
Fix: Upgrade to a higher MERV rating (if your system allows) or check for sources of excess dust (e.g., sealing gaps in windows).
Problem 2: Restricted Airflow/Whistling Noises
Causes: A filter that’s too thick (unlikely with 1-inch), installed backward, or a MERV rating too high for your system.
Fix: Confirm the airflow arrow direction. If issues persist, try a lower MERV filter (e.g., MERV 8 instead of 11).
Problem 3: Increased Allergy Symptoms
Causes: Filter not capturing enough allergens (low MERV) or mold growth on the filter itself (especially in humid climates).
Fix: Switch to a MERV 10-11 filter. If mold is present, clean reusable filters more frequently or switch to disposable antimicrobial options.
14x24x1 vs. Other Sizes: Is Bigger (or Smaller) Better?
You might encounter other filter sizes, like 16x25x1 or 20x25x1. While these fit different systems, a 14x24x1 remains popular because:
-
Compatibility: It fits most standard residential HVAC units, especially in older homes.
-
Cost-effectiveness: Mass production keeps prices low compared to niche sizes.
-
Performance: When paired with the right MERV rating, it delivers balanced filtration without overworking the system.
Larger filters (e.g., 20x25x4) are common in commercial spaces or homes with high air quality needs, but they require HVAC modifications. Smaller filters (e.g., 12x12x1) are for specific, smaller systems—using one in a 14x24 slot would leave gaps, rendering it ineffective.
The Environmental and Financial Benefits of Proper 14x24x1 Filter Use
Choosing and maintaining a 14x24x1 filter isn’t just about comfort—it’s about sustainability and savings:
Energy Savings
A clean filter improves HVAC efficiency. The U.S. Department of Energy estimates that a dirty filter can increase energy use by 5-15%. By replacing yours regularly, you cut down on wasted electricity or gas.
Reduced Waste
Opting for reusable 14x24x1 filters (when possible) reduces single-use plastic waste. Even with disposable filters, proper recycling (check local programs) minimizes landfill impact.
Healthier Indoor Air
By trapping allergens and pollutants, a 14x24x1 filter reduces exposure to irritants, lowering the risk of respiratory issues and improving overall well-being.
